you might want to check your local emissions laws first... i think its actually federal law that you can't modify ANYTHING in the exhaust thats pre-cat unless the vehicle is out of the OEM emissions part warranty.. of course, my toolbag former auto tech instructor from 2 years ago is the one who told me that, so the accuracy would need to be verified. Generally speaking though, most states with emissions will still fail you for a pre-cat cutout even if it is the wingnut type thats bolted shut. Not saying its illegal in AZ, but you'd definitely want to get that in writing from somebody in the legal profession or something.

the advantage with an equal length header is that when the cylinder exhausts it's gasses, a sucking action is caused as the after it passes the collector, essentially sucking out the exhaust gasses quicker from the next exhausting cylinder. and so on.
this allows the engine to breath much better.
it is much easier to produce an equal length long tube header then a shorty because of the space ristrictions.
now the major differance is where do you want to gain more power? Top end or Low end.
that's where you make your decision on a long tube or shorty header.

shorties are better for cars with a tight powerband, so you'd probably be better off with a shorty, but over the entire power band, you'll make more power with with an equal length 4-2-1 longtube. $$$$
so a good shorty will make more Torque up until about 5-5.5K RPM, after that a good long tube will make more power. also vary high horsepower cars will benifit more from llong tubes as well.
Rod
that means you, you should really think of a good equal length long tube header for the power you'll be outputting.
basically for headers it's like this:
4-1 shorty < =length 4-1 shorty ~ 4-1 long tube < 4-2-1 long tube < =length 4-2-1 longtube
also anther factor that fometimes make the lung tube better, is that they sometimes delet the Cat., or come with a larger better cat. the the stock.
